We present a new method to describe the dynamics of the beat-to-beat RR time series. The classification of the phase-space plots obtained from RR time series is performed by a calculation of parameters which describe the features of the two-dimensional plot. We demonstrate that every parameter has its specific consequence on the evaluation of the state of the cardiac function. By applying the method to the DIAMOND MI study we demonstrate that these parameters have more prognostic power than previously suggested risk markers. The results suggest that the RR intervals constitute a highly complex time series which necessitates the use of refined mathematical-statistical methods in order to reveal pathologies in the heart rate.

Two cases of medial orbital fracture with medial rectus muscle entrapment are reported, one a bona fide blowout fracture. Review of the literature reveals six previous cases. Clinically, patients complain of diplopia with lateral gaze and forced duction tests confirm medial rectus entrapment. Radiographic confirmation is best obtained with hypocycloidal tomography. Surgical therapy is indicated for diplopia or enophthalmus.
